## Changed defaults

Heads up: the Ledgerline tax-rate lookup cache now defaults to a 15-minute TTL instead of 24 hours. Turns out rates in the Veldt County sandbox were going stale mid-demo, which was embarrassing. Eviction is now LRU rather than FIFO, and the cache warms on boot. If you're reviewing, check that nothing hardcodes the old TTL. The new defaults land as follows.

deployment values, bajop-taweg:
holwyn:
  log_level: debug
  metrics_host: metrics.holwyn.zemvarsys.internal
  pool_size: 32

/*
 * CRON_DRIFT_TOLERANCE_MS
 *
 * Context for new folks: in Q2 the Pallas scheduler's nightly jobs
 * drifted up to 40s because the host clock on the Tanager fleet
 * stepped instead of slewing after NTP restarts. We now tolerate
 * bounded drift rather than hard-failing. Do not lower this value
 * without re-running the drift harness; the investigation writeup
 * explains why 15s is the floor. The harness stamps each run with
 * the build token below.
 */

session token of kahag-bawip = htk6_729d08

TICKET-7731: Expired credential blocking telemetry compression rollout. The Packwire sidecar compresses telemetry payloads with zstd before shipping to the Beaconloft aggregator, but its upload credential lapsed on the 14th, so compressed batches have been queuing locally. Disk pressure remains acceptable, and no data was lost. For the release manager: please confirm the rotated credential is bundled in build 2.9.1 before sign-off. The replacement key follows below.

service key, kagep-yafop: qvz23-ZKPHptIdEFAcWdmbBSRvIiM

### Changed: setting renamed in Ormwright 4.2

Heads up, plugin folks — as part of the legacy ORM layer refactor, the old `persistence.bridge.mode` toggle is gone. The lazy-loading shim it controlled was merged into the new session manager, so your plugins should stop reading it entirely. Migrations run the same way, just faster. To keep signed plugin bundles verifying against the new loader, add this line to your env file.

secret setting of yagug-hahog: COURIER_KEY13=44c9b50f678cd